# Service Accounts: String Extraction

The `extract-i18n` script pulls translatable strings from all Bramblewick repos and pushes them to the Glossa service. It runs under the `i18n-extractor` service account. Do not run it under your personal account; Glossa rate-limits individual users aggressively. The account has write access to the staging catalog only. Set the token in your shell before invoking the script. The current staging token is below.

API key for kahap-kafog: zpat15_6qzxZ7YR8aDwjmp

**First-day checklist — fire-drill roll call**

Contractors: when the alarm sounds, head straight to Assembly Point C by the bike racks and find the warden in the orange vest — that's usually Deya. Give your name and host's name so you're ticked off. To re-enter the annexe afterwards, you'll need this.

staff pass of fajof-fawif = bdg-ES-2

## Dependency Pinning — Release Runbook (Lumenbridge)

All third-party dependencies for the Lumenbridge gateway must be pinned to exact versions before cutting a release branch. Range specifiers are forbidden; update pins only via a reviewed lockfile change. After regenerating the lockfile, verify the audit report is clean and tag the branch. Sign the release tag with the key below.

signing key of fafog-yahop = bky13_bboaNr7jtdAGv

Handover for the Larchbend build fleet, for Priya-on-call to pass to the release manager. Agents seven and nine drifted roughly 40 seconds ahead of the Opalforge artifact store, which caused signed manifests to be rejected as future-dated. I disabled the local NTP daemon on both and pointed them at the Quillmere time service; drift is now under 200ms, but please watch the next two nightly runs. If the skew returns, re-provision rather than patch. The time service and agent pool run with the configuration below.

deployment values, bahop-fahag:
[silok]
host = silok.lumictech.test
user = silok_svc
database = silok_prod